68 Dart 270- Pro Street 500 cubes.

Wow, I have just acquired my old 68 Dart 270 that I sold about 5 yrs ago to a guy that just had to have it. The car had a 440, CPPA 2"under chassis headers, RPM intake, Carter 750, 509 purple cam, 727, w/ 3500 stall, 8 3/4 w/ 4.56 out of a early B-body, totally rebuilt front end, and frame connecters.
At the time I built it the quarters were rusted out pretty bad & I didnt have the money to buy new quarters so I cut the fenders out and mini tubbed it. It doesnt look to bad but I may fix the wheel well/fenders back the right way now.

I was building another 68 Dart as a Pro Street car but it needs alot of work still so I'm going to pull the narrowed rear out of it and install it in this car. It has a set of 29.50x13.50 slicks on it which should look awesome under the car.
I have a 500ci Stroker that I think might make around 600hp to put in it. The engine has a Crowe racing 950cfm carb, Edelbrock Performer RPM 88cc heads & intake manifold, Compcams roller rockers/lifters, .660 lift in/ex, Dur@ 50 255in 263ex, RPM brand nitride 4"150 crank, RPM 6"760 H beam rods, SRP pistons, that w/ the 88cc heads will be about 10.5-1 so I can use pump gas.
One thing that I do remeber is it was a b**ch to get to the plugs and wires because of the headers & inner fenders. There is a little rust on the inner fenders now so the are going to come out to make thing a little easier as far as being friendly under the hood.
I have almost all of the parts to build one hell of a Pro Street car now.
The only thing that I need now is a 12 point cage, and a coil over conversion set.
